Re: How to measure the rise time? Results are emty.
That is because it is measure between rulers (the white square dots) not the green ones.
And between the white square dots are no rising edges, so it can not calculate the rise time.

Re: How to measure the rise time? Results are emty.
You are not using time rulers (square ones, you pull them from left side). You are using phase rulers (round ones, you pulled them from right side). Check help documentation..

Re: How to measure the rise time? Results are emty.
To measure rise time accurately there need to be several samples on the rising edge of the square wave. As its a vertical edge there may not be enough samples - try using a shorter timebase so there are less square waves / edges on the screen. This should increase the number of samples used to make the measurement.
As Martyn says you could also try DeepMeasure which will provide a separate measurement for each rising edge on the screen.
